Get the right family dentist for your family

Searching for a family dentist can be tough at best. Not only do you want to find a dentist that can look after the adults, but you also want to find a family dentist that specializes in all facets of dentistry, including pediatric dentistry.

Find the right family dentist for you and your family

The American Dental Association recommends asking your friends, family, co-workers, and neighbors if you are on the hunt for a good family dentist. Talk to your doctor or ask your pharmacist for recommendations. If you and your family are relocating, ask the family dentist that you have now who may be able to offer a few suggestions. The American Dental Association has a list of state and local family dentists on its website, which may be of some help as well.

Once you have a few suggestions, there are some things that you should be aware of before you schedule your first appointment.

1. Family Dentist Availability

Make sure that the family dentist you have in mind will be able to schedule appointments within two weeks. Kids, teenagers, and adults should never have to wait for a check-up. If there is an emergency, your family dentist should be able to see you within a few hours, and no longer than a day or two. Even offices that are busy should be able to see a new or existing patient within two weeks.

2. A Family Dentist Trained in Pediatric Dentistry

One of the most important tips for finding a good family dentist is his or her ability to handle children. Pediatric dentistry is a skill and takes additional training. The last thing that you want is for your kids to grow up avoiding the dentist because of bad childhood memories. Look for a family dentist that specializes in pediatric dentistry and you will be well on your way to finding the perfect family dentist.

3. A Comfortable Place to Relax

If you walk into a family dentist’s office, and the only thing on offer is a few outdated magazines and a bunch of old metal chairs, you may want to reconsider. Dentists that look after their patients with comfortable furniture, TV sets, current reading materials, and an area for your kids to play will put you at ease while you are waiting to see your dentist.

4. A Dentist Using Modern Technology

Not all family dentists are created equal, in fact, some offer very little in the way of services using archaic equipment. You want to find a family dentist that is up on the latest dental technologies. Seek out a dentist for your family who keeps up with modern techniques and is constantly improving his or her craft by attending continuing education workshops and conferences. Find a new dentist that offers 21st century dental procedures such as dental implants, porcelain veneers and porcelain inlays and porcelain onlays. Never settle for a family dentist that only offers the basics.

5. Watch and Observe The Dental Office

This may sound ridiculous, but you might want to consider the receptionist in your decision. Observing the dental receptionist will give you a good indication as to how your new family dentist runs the rest of the office. Look for a receptionist who greets you upon arrival, is well organized, and is upbeat and friendly.

Family dentist with updated technology

Do your research when it comes to searching for a family dentist. Head to the World Wide Web and look for unbiased reviews of the family dentist that you have in mind.

Ask plenty of questions before you schedule your first appointment. Enquire about office hours and the location. You will want to make sure that the family dentist’s office is easy to get to from home or the office. Find out where the dentist that you have in mind has been trained and what his or her approach is when it comes to preventive dentistry. Ask what type of anesthetic is used and whether or not the family dentist that you have your eye on is certified to help you feel comfortable and relaxed. Before you schedule an appointment, it is imperative that you get information on payment plans and fees. You will also want to make sure that your new family dentist participates in the family dental plan that you have. You should also ask what the dental offices policy is regarding missed appointments.

 

A good family dentist is imperative when it comes to the health and well-being of your family. Ask, observe and listen and you will be well on your way to finding the perfect dentist for you and your family.
